Definitions:

Function of Behavior

The reason or purpose behind a specific behavior, often understood in the context of what the behavior accomplishes for the individual.

Introspection

The examination of one’s own mental and emotional processes, reflecting on thoughts, feelings, and motives.

Conscious Experience

The subjective state of being aware of one’s thoughts, feelings, and surroundings, often explored in psychology and philosophy.

Unconscious Wishes

Desires and thoughts that reside in the unconscious mind, influencing behavior and feelings without one's awareness.
